Output 22dc31638833e48f11b689b40a66dac0a526818772d3602468429a2dce9d1963:10

value
435057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a05dd296fc75593b4dad3ed1e0f49290101c9426 OP_EQUAL
address
3GJxS9SNdsXCizHyzkT1ugQRGV6keGGoiQ
transaction
22dc31638833e48f11b689b40a66dac0a526818772d3602468429a2dce9d1963
confirmations
315749
spent
true